You found your perfect country home while still being close to town with no HOA! Come see this charming doublewide with a rare attached 2-car garage that has its own full bathroom. The nearly 6 acres (2 upland) buts up against Lofton Creek. Enjoy watching the wildlife including deer from your large rear deck. The Kitchen has upgraded SS dishwasher and stove appliances. A recent renovation in 2014 included a metal roof, air conditioner, tiled master bath and shower, new carpet and improved foundation support and tie downs. Living room has a see through wood fireplace so you can enjoy the cozy fire from the family room also! The attached garage even has its own bathroom with shower. Don't miss out on this well maintained home on nearly 6 acres of land.

RM
Residential, Mixed District
Existing residential development in certain areas of the county has been extremely haphazard, resulting in frequent incompatibility of residential land uses. Such areas cannot be equitably classified under other residential categories in this ordinance, for to do so would create innumerable nonconformities, would work hardship on present occupants, and would make zoning enforcement difficult. Classification of lands into RM Districts is applied only to the areas developed or almost developed at the date of passage of this ordinance. Once initial boundary lines for these districts are established upon adoption of this ordinance, no additional RM Districts shall be created or any existing RM District boundaries enlarged or extended.
